The Peekapoo-Great Pyrenees mix, also known as the Peeprenees, is a crossbreed between a Peekapoo and a Great Pyrenees. The Peekapoo is a small, affectionate, and playful breed that is a mix between a Pekingese and a Toy or Miniature Poodle. On the other hand, the Great Pyrenees is a large and fluffy breed known for its protective nature and gentle temperament.

The Peekapoo-Great Pyrenees mix is a medium to large-sized dog with a fluffy coat that can come in a variety of colors, including white, cream, black, and brown. They have a round face with expressive eyes and floppy ears, giving them a cute and lovable appearance.
They have a sturdy build and a strong presence, inherited from their Great Pyrenees parent. Their coat is dense and fluffy, requiring regular grooming to prevent matting and tangles. They are moderate shedders, so regular brushing is necessary to keep their coat looking its best.
Like all dogs, the Peekapoo-Great Pyrenees mix requires daily exercise to stay healthy and happy. They enjoy going for walks, playing fetch, and engaging in interactive play with their owners. They also thrive on mental stimulation, so puzzle toys and training exercises are great ways to keep them entertained.
When it comes to grooming, the Peekapoo-Great Pyrenees mix requires regular brushing to prevent matting and tangles. They should also have their nails trimmed regularly and their ears checked for wax buildup. Bathing should be done as needed, using a gentle dog shampoo to keep their coat clean and healthy.
As with all mixed breeds, the Peekapoo-Great Pyrenees mix may inherit certain health conditions from their parents. Common health issues to watch out for include hip dysplasia, patellar luxation, and eye problems. It is important to schedule regular check-ups with your veterinarian to monitor your dog's health and catch any potential issues early.
